The Morning Reaver Valladolid, Spain

Alternative folk rock duo from Valladolid (Spain), composed by Álvaro R.Osuna (vocals, guitar) and David Rodríguez (guitar, bass). The Morning Reaver receives influences from different genres and styles, from folk, rock and americana to indie or grunge. The band has toured opening for international bands and will release a new EP in 2021. ... more
